
For all you camera-lovers out there, Mamiya has happily announced two new DSLR cameras, which are the DM22 and the DM28. If you thought most cameras already had more megapixels than you need, be prepared to be blown away by the 22-megapixels and 28-megapixels of the DM22 and DM28 respectively. Of course, you’ll need to have fairly deep pockets if you’re thinking of getting one of these as the DM22 is going for $9995, and the DM28 is going for $14990.
